Last month Sight Loss Councils Scotland (SLC) held its first ‘Train the Trainer’ event for Glasgow SLC members.
'Train the Trainer' is an opportunity for members with lived experience to be involved with the creation and delivery of V.I Awareness and Sighted Guiding training across the nation.
Members highlighted the importance of education around various VI conditions, common stereotypes that they and others with VI face and their experiences in different spaces - all with a positive outlook on how the standards for good practice can be implemented in Scotland.
The session was invaluable at understanding some of the key challenges and experiences of those with lived experience of visual impairment and sight loss, highlighting just how important lived experience is in delivering authentic and inclusive services.
This was a fantastic day of learning and skills development for Glasgow SLC and we plan to run more sessions with our other two SLCs in Edinburgh and Dumfries and Galloway, with hopes to have members involved and running our future collaborations and events.
